Hello,

While the override of `getParams` in `DHPublicKey` was added, the `getParams` method has been inherited to `DHPublicKey` for a long time from `DHKey`. E.g., I can take this:

import javax.crypto.interfaces.DHPublicKey;

public class DhkeyTest {

    public static void main(DHPublicKey key) {
        System.err.println(key.getParams());
    }
    
}


and compile using JDK 8 without any compile-time errors. So, it would make more sense to me to not add the `@since` for it.
